TCL, 2026-05-23. The matchup was SU Esports against PCIFIC Esports, and the result was a win for SU Esports. 29 combined kills over 29:04 places this game inside the usual league range. The figures below are not skewed toward any single phase of the game. The total gold gap grew to 8,840, with SU Esports ahead. At that size the item tiers differ, so the late-game combat figures should be read as numbers produced after the gap opened. The clearest objective gap came from Towers: 8 for SU Esports against 4 for the other side.
Looking at Vespa, the pick was Ashe and the line reads 8/3/6. The gold and damage share in the scoreboard show what kind of game it was. 3,121 is the end-of-game gold gap RAMES built over stalken in the Jungle matchup, the largest positional gap in this game. The draft started with SU Esports removing Nautilus and PCIFIC Esports removing Orianna. Those first two cards set the direction of the draft. This is game 1 of a 4-game series, played on patch 16.10.
